Nominator's project description
| Professor Liliane Weissberg is well known internationally for her innovative research in Jewish and Cultural Studies. She has contributed considerably to the examination of the Jewish-German Enlightenment (Haskala), the social and cultural relevance of women from the late 18th to the early 20th century, Critical Theory and Psychoanalysis. During her stay in Germany, Professor Weissberg will focus on the relation of Jewish people and money in order to curate an exhibition project for the Jewish Museum Frankfurt and publish on the topic. |
